简介
在PHP中,二维数组是一种包含多个数组的数据结构。每个数组元素本身也是一个数组,可以通过指定的键值对来访问和操作数据。通过使用二维数组,我们可以方便地组织和处理复杂的数据。
创建二维数组
要创建一个二维数组,你可以使用array()函数,并在其中指定键和值。每个键值对都代表二维数组中的一个元素。
例如:
``` $array = array( array("Apple", "Banana", "Cherry"), array("Dog", "Cat", "Rabbit"), array("Red", "Green", "Blue") ); ```访问二维数组
你可以使用索引或关联键来访问二维数组中的元素。通过指定数组索引或关联键,你可以获取指定位置的值。
例如:
```php // 使用索引访问 echo $array[0][1]; // 输出 "Banana" // 使用关联键访问 echo $array[1]["Dog"]; // 输出 "Cat" ```遍历二维数组
通过使用循环结构,可以方便地遍历整个二维数组,以访问和处理其中的每个元素。
例如:
```php // 使用嵌套循环遍历数组 foreach($array as $subArray) { foreach($subArray as $value) { echo $value . " "; } echo ""; } ```
二维数组的常见操作
除了访问和遍历二维数组,我们还可以进行其他常见的操作,如向二维数组中添加元素、删除元素、修改元素等。
例如:
```php // 添加元素 $array[3] = array("Orange", "Grape", "Pineapple"); // 删除元素 unset($array[1]); // 修改元素 $array[0][2] = "Strawberry"; ```总结
本文详细介绍了PHP二维数组的概念、创建、访问、遍历以及常见操作。通过合理地使用二维数组,我们能够更好地处理和组织复杂的数据。希望本文能够帮助你加深对PHP二维数组的理解,并在你的编程项目中发挥作用。
转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!